On 05/11/13 22:32, Ivan Lezhnjov IV wrote:
> I checked out mdadm man page, read some pages on the web, and well, what bitmap chunk size should I go for considering these are WD Elements 2TB drives (what kind of technical information about these drives are relevant when considering a bitmap chunk size?)
>
Other users might have a better suggestion, but I usually just use the
default.
The only time this will matter is if performance is really important to
you, then you can force a larger bitmap chunk size which will result in
more data being copied during a resync, but less bitmap updates,
therefore possibly better performance.
I mainly use it where I can't afford the 30 hours of resync time.

>> Personally, I would also do:
>> mdadm --grow /dev/md0 --bitmap=internal
>> This means next time you have a similar issue, when you add the older
>> drive, it will only sync the small parts of the drive that are out of
>> date, instead of the entire drive.
